Transaction db683b8fca26656d8309cde7f80567fffed089d2849c2b33cea71c8b82f4f0ac
1 Input
1 Output
-
db683b8fca26656d8309cde7f80567fffed089d2849c2b33cea71c8b82f4f0ac:0
- value
- 25828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f86518bd4addeeaf49612fd75e85e49ab815b920 OP_EQUAL
- address
- 3QLQcSCXMN67s47qWMvWH5BTk7rji2T66e